Bell Over-the-Shoulder Instrument, Soprano in E-flat. Maker: John F. Stratton, American ca. 1880. Nickel-silver, Length: 55.8cm (21 15/16in.)Diameter of bell:10.9cm (4 15/16in.)Diameter of bore:1.09cm (7/16in.). The Crosby Brown Collection of Musical Instruments, 1889 (89.4.2295). 
Location The Metropolitan Museum of Art/New York, NY/USA
